Pedestrian Bridge to Undergo Improvements

Bridge connecting Memorial Park in Moorhead to Oak Grove Park in Fargo

Post Date:02/05/2018 2:21 pm
The City of Moorhead, Fargo Park District, and City of Fargo are teaming up to provide pedestrians and bicyclists in the metro with an improved option for crossing the Red River. A new pedestrian bridge crossing the Red River will be installed to replace the existing pedestrian bridge between Memorial Park in Moorhead and Oak Grove Park in Fargo. The construction of the new bridge will cause the current crossing at Memorial and Oak Grove parks to be unavailable until the new bridge is completed in Fall of 2018.

The new bridge to be installed is a lift bridge similar to the pedestrian bridge located in Gooseberry and Lindenwood parks. The lift bridge allows for the bridge to be raised for any flood events than returned into service once flood waters have receded. The existing bridge at Memorial and Oak Grove parks is typically removed manually each year in preparation of the Red River rising during the spring. The new lift bridge will allow city and park staff to more efficiently manage this process. By having a lift style bridge, it also means the bridge will be out of order for shorter periods of time surrounding flood events.

The City of Moorhead and Fargo Park District will remove the existing pedestrian bridge at Memorial and Oak Grove parks the week of February 5. The exact date of removal is weather dependent. Construction on the new lift bridge could begin as early as February 5 and will continue through summer. Construction will be suspended during spawning season, mid-March through mid-June, so as to not interrupt fish migration and wild life. The expected completion of the project is not until Fall of 2018.

Those wishing to use the Memorial and Oak Grove bridge are encouraged to plan for alternate routes. The nearest river crossings are the 12 Ave N bridge to the north and the 1 Ave N bridge to the south.
